State taxpayers are on pace to spend $920 million in tax credits provided to the producers of “Saturday Night Live,” “FBI: Most Wanted,” “Only Murders in the Building” and others in 2025, money a good government group says would be better spent elsewhere.

The government watchdog Reinvent Albany analyzed Empire State Development tax records for the first quarter of 2025 and found the state had already paid out some $230 million in subsidies to Hollywood film and TV producers.
